Hi, If you have your devices syncing through iCloud, as you fix them on the iPhone, they will fix the related items within iCloud. Similarly, if you fix these items on your Mac in AddressBook, they will automatically be fixed on your iPhone. You can confirm this by going to the other device and checking it. That is, if you did the corrections on the iPhone,, just go to your Mac and take a look in AddressBook and the same items should also be fixed there. Again, this only is relevant if you have the same iCloud account on both devices and you have Contact syncing turned on.
